Understanding Bad Breath
Bad breath can have various causes, and it’s often related to oral hygiene and the balance of bacteria in the mouth. Common causes of bad breath include:
- Poor Oral Hygiene: Inadequate brushing and flossing can lead to the buildup of plaque and food particles, providing a breeding ground for odor-causing bacteria.
- Gum Disease: Gum disease, or periodontitis, is a common cause of bad breath. It can result from untreated gingivitis and the accumulation of bacteria below the gumline.
- Dry Mouth: Saliva helps cleanse the mouth, so a dry mouth can contribute to bad breath. This can occur due to certain medications, medical conditions, or dehydration.
- Diet: Foods with strong odors, such as garlic and onions, can lead to temporary bad breath. Additionally, crash diets and fasting can trigger bad breath.
- Tobacco and Alcohol: Smoking and alcohol consumption can contribute to bad breath.
- Medical Conditions: Certain medical conditions, such as respiratory infections, diabetes, and acid reflux, can lead to bad breath.

Additional Strategies for Managing Bad Breath
In addition to considering ProDentim, here are some general strategies for managing bad breath:
- Proper Oral Hygiene: Brush your teeth at least twice a day and floss daily. Pay attention to cleaning your tongue, as bacteria can accumulate there.
- Stay Hydrated: Drinking water helps flush away food particles and bacteria, reducing the likelihood of bad breath.
- Mouthwash: Use an antimicrobial mouthwash to help kill odor-causing bacteria. However, avoid alcohol-based mouthwashes, as they can exacerbate dry mouth.
- Sugar-Free Gum: Chewing sugar-free gum containing xylitol can help stimulate saliva production and reduce the growth of harmful bacteria.
- Dietary Adjustments: Limit foods with strong odors, and consider incorporating more fruits and vegetables into your diet.
- Regular Dental Check-Ups: Schedule regular dental check-ups to monitor your oral health and address any issues that may contribute to bad breath.
